FOREIGN LANGUAGES.
Subject Area Goal:
- The scholar will competently use a foreign language for written and oral communication and demonstrate knowledge of appropriate cultural behaviors.
- Scholars must complete 2 years of studies in the same foreign language.
Honors Distinction
Scholars must complete three years of the same foreign language with a minimum GPA of a 3.5.
410 SPANISH I
410 SPANISH I
Introduces scholars to the basic vocabulary of the language and components of the culture of the countries in which the language is spoken. Prepares scholars to begin to read, write, speak and understand.
Prerequisites: None
411 SPANISH II
411 SPANISH II
This course provides further refinement of the skills acquired in the first year. Level 1 skills are reviewed and new skills are added in the areas of reading, writing and speaking. Appropriate cultural components are studied.
Prerequisites: Spanish I
412 SPANISH III
412 SPANISH III
This elective is recommended for college-bound scholars. It is required for distinction in Foreign Language. This course is taught mostly in Spanish and scholars will be required to speak, read, listen, and write in Spanish using correct grammar. Field trips and additional cultural activities will be a part of the curriculum. This course will include the reading and study of a classic in Spanish.
Prerequisites: Spanish 1 & 2 or teacher approval
